HMP Nottingham (Nottingham)

United Kingdom / England / Nottingham / Perry Road

HMP Nottingham opened in 1890 or 1891 as a city gaol but was rebuilt in 1912 and until 1997 served as a closed training establishment for men. In 1997 it was redesignated a category B local prison and now serves the courts of Nottinghamshire and Derbyshire.
Head Prison Officer (Governor) is, as of spring 2008, Peter Wright and Head Chaplin is Louise Grosberg.
Operational capacity: 550 inmates (as of 29 October 2006)
Turnover of prison population is, 70 per cent of inmates staying less than a month. About 20 per cent of the population are from a "minority ethnic group."
Between 100 and 200 inmates receive voctional training, educational services being contracted to a college of further education.
Reception criteria: Normal reception arrangements for a local prison. HMP Nottingham accepts prisoners direct from courts within its catchment area.
